I had been pottering round the circuit with my instructor for the best part of an hour and had just done done a real greaser of a landing. I jokingly said, "OK, you can get out now".......so he did, telling me to bring it back after ONE circuit!
Like everyone else, I noticed the aircraft was much lighter and climbed much faster with one body missing....I hit circuit height halfway down the runway.
That experience was in a Cessna Aerobat, which I flew regularly and loved dearly. I know aircraft don't live forever, but I was dismayed to recently find a photo of her in a derelict state....nothing left but a section of fuselage. R.I.P. Oscar Pop
